In 1988, Brazilian rock band Titãs recorded "Go Back", a song with lyrics written by the late poet and songwriter Torquato Neto. A music video was made by Ivan Cardoso from scenes of his 1970 film "Nosferatu no Brasil", starred by Torquato.
The first of a series of six two-reel "Musical Parade" shorts produced in Technicolor for the Paramount 1943-44 production season. The series would continue into 1948, and then were reissued in the early 50's. Songs included "All the Way" and "At the Mardi Gras."
